Wilderframe's beautiful botanical pieces are created by Fi McDougall. Inspired by traditional flower pressing, Victorian decorative arts, and with a background in teaching Literature, Fi's artwork aims to celebrate the evanescent beauty of nature.

Wilderframe's latest collection of brass flowers in stone-effect hand-painted frames is a playful combination of different ideas about nature, illusion, purpose and permanence. 

'I have been lucky enough to take some inspiring courses with brilliantly talented teachers and makers. I was particularly influenced by Jess Wheeler’s brilliant Create Academy course which introduced me to using sheet brass to create botanical sculptures. I have since been trying to recreate traditional herbarium specimens in three dimensions using this permanent material; immune from fading but still delicate and ephemeral. In addition, the paint finishes course at Master the Art taught me traditional techniques for recreating malachite, porphyry and lapis lazuli effects and inspired the frames for this latest series. 

My garden and studio are on the East Coast of Scotland, where I live with my husband and three children and where we grow many of the plants and flowers which feature in my work.'

How do I choose a frame?

This is a very favourite topic of ours - we LOVE framing!  How you frame depends on the space you’d like to hang the piece in.  If you are hanging on a neutral wall, we love to go for a colourful frame. And using an interesting moulding, be it reeded or bobbin, is a great way of adding texture to a room.  For works on paper I love a deckled paper edge - in this case I love to float or surface mount the paper, so you can see this deckled edge and then a simple wood frame. If you are trying to make a space more contemporary, framing can be a great way to add to this, like a tray frame on a large canvas piece. I also love framing traditional art works in modern frames and vice versa; a modern little print in a really traditional old antique gilt frame.
